SureSmile Aligners vs Invisalign: Which Orthodontic Option Is Better?

Clear aligners have transformed orthodontic treatment by providing a discreet and comfortable alternative to traditional metal braces. Among the most popular options are SureSmile Aligners and Invisalign. Both systems straighten teeth using a series of custom-made, transparent trays that gradually move teeth into proper alignment. While they share many comparableities, there are important differences that patients ought to consider before selecting one over the other.

What Are SureSmile Aligners?

SureSmile Aligners are a modern orthodontic answer designed using advanced digital technology. Dentists and orthodontists use 3D imaging and pc-guided planning to map out the complete tooth movement process earlier than treatment begins.

Every aligner is customized-made to use precise pressure to particular teeth. Patients typically wear the aligners for 20 to 22 hours per day and switch to a new set every one to 2 weeks.

One of many key advantages of SureSmile Aligners is the precision of the treatment planning. The system makes use of highly detailed digital scans to design aligners that fit comfortably and guide teeth into their desired positions. Because of this technology, many patients experience efficient and predictable results.

SureSmile Aligners are commonly used to treat:

Gentle to moderate crowding

Gaps between teeth

Overbites and underbites

Crossbites and different alignment points

One other benefit is that treatment is normally handled directly through dental practices, permitting dentists to intently monitor progress and make adjustments when necessary.

What Is Invisalign?

Invisalign is likely one of the most widely acknowledged clear aligner systems in the world. Developed in the late Nineties, it has treated millions of patients globally and remains a leading option for orthodontic treatment.

Like SureSmile, Invisalign uses clear plastic aligners designed from digital scans of a patient’s teeth. The aligners gradually shift teeth into place over time. Patients change aligners approximately every one to 2 weeks depending on their treatment plan.

Invisalign offers a wide range of treatment capabilities and is commonly used for both easy and complex orthodontic cases. Orthodontists can attach small tooth-colored attachments to sure teeth to help guide movement more effectively.

Key features of Invisalign embody:

In depth clinical research and long track record

Highly advanced treatment planning software

Options for teenagers and adults

Availability through many orthodontic specialists

Because Invisalign has been on the market for a few years, it has constructed a powerful repute and large global network of providers.

SureSmile Aligners vs Invisalign: Key Differences

Although both systems work in related ways, there are a number of variations worth considering.

Technology and treatment planning

Both brands depend on digital scanning and 3D modeling, but Invisalign has a longer history and a more widely known software platform. SureSmile additionally makes use of advanced digital tools and has gained recognition for its exact treatment planning.

Availability

Invisalign is offered by a really large network of orthodontists and dentists across the world. SureSmile Aligners could also be available through fewer providers depending on the region.

Cost

The cost of treatment can range depending on case advancedity, location, and provider. In many cases, SureSmile Aligners may be slightly more affordable than Invisalign, although costs can overlap significantly.

Treatment complexity

Invisalign is usually chosen for more complicated orthodontic cases resulting from its long history and in depth research. SureSmile Aligners are commonly used for gentle to moderate corrections but may also treat many alignment issues effectively.

Which Option Is Better?

The best choice between SureSmile Aligners and Invisalign depends on a number of factors, together with the complexity of your orthodontic needs, budget, and the recommendation of your dental professional.

Each options provide clear, removable aligners which might be comfortable and discreet compared to traditional braces. They allow patients to eat usually, maintain good oral hygiene, and enjoy a more flexible treatment experience.

Patients looking for a well-established system with a long clinical track record may prefer Invisalign. These seeking a modern alternative with exact digital planning and probably lower costs might find SureSmile Aligners to be a wonderful option.

Consulting with an skilled dentist or orthodontist is the most reliable way to determine which clear aligner system will deliver one of the best outcomes to your smile.

What Are SureSmile Aligners and How Do They Straighten Teeth?

SureSmile aligners are a modern orthodontic answer designed to straighten teeth utilizing clear, removable trays instead of traditional metal braces. They’re part of a rising trend in orthodontics that focuses on comfort, comfort, and aesthetics. Many people select clear aligners because they are nearly invisible, making them an appealing option for each adults and youngsters who want to improve their smile without the looks of braces.

SureSmile aligners are custom-made for every patient using advanced digital technology. Orthodontists start the process by taking a detailed 3D scan or digital impression of the patient’s teeth. This digital model allows specialists to carefully analyze the present position of the teeth and plan all the treatment process step by step.

Using specialized software, orthodontists create a treatment plan that gradually moves the teeth into the desired position. Once the plan is finalized, a series of clear aligners is produced. Every aligner is designed to make small adjustments to the teeth. Patients typically wear each set of aligners for about one to two weeks before switching to the subsequent set in the series.

One of many essential advantages of SureSmile aligners is their precision. Because the treatment plan is digitally mapped from the start, the aligners are designed to use controlled pressure to specific teeth at specific times. This targeted pressure encourages the teeth to shift gradually into proper alignment.

The aligners themselves are made from a smooth, transparent plastic materials that fits snugly over the teeth. Unlike traditional braces, they don’t require metal brackets or wires. This makes them more comfortable for a lot of patients and reduces the risk of irritation inside the mouth.

SureSmile aligners work through a process called controlled tooth movement. Every aligner applies gentle force to certain teeth, gradually guiding them right into a new position. Over time, this continuous pressure causes the bone across the teeth to remodel. Because the bone adapts, the teeth move into their new alignment.

Patients are typically instructed to wear their aligners for 20 to 22 hours per day. They need to only remove them when eating, drinking anything other than water, brushing, or flossing. Constant wear is essential for the treatment to progress as planned. Skipping aligner wear or not following the schedule can delay the results.

One other key benefit of SureSmile aligners is convenience. Because they’re removable, patients can keep their common oral hygiene routine. Brushing and flossing are a lot easier compared to traditional braces, which can trap food and plaque round brackets and wires.

SureSmile aligners are commonly used to treat several orthodontic issues. These embody crowded teeth, gaps between teeth, overbites, underbites, and crossbites. The effectiveness of the treatment depends on the advancedity of the dental problem, however many gentle to moderate alignment points might be efficiently corrected with clear aligners.

The treatment period varies depending on the individual case. Some patients might complete their treatment in as little as six months, while others may require a yr or more. Orthodontists monitor progress throughout the treatment and should make adjustments if needed.

Comfort is one other reason why many individuals select SureSmile aligners. The smooth plastic design eliminates the sharp edges often associated with braces. Patients also keep away from frequent tightening appointments because the aligners themselves are accountable for moving the teeth gradually.

After completing the aligner series, patients often receive retainers to keep up their new smile. Retainers assist prevent the teeth from shifting back to their authentic position, which is a crucial step in preserving the results of orthodontic treatment.

SureSmile aligners combine advanced digital planning with clear, comfortable supplies to create an efficient different to traditional braces. By gradually guiding teeth into higher alignment, they help patients achieve a straighter smile while maintaining convenience and discretion throughout the treatment process.

Daily Care Tips for Wearing SureSmile Aligners

SureSmile aligners have develop into a popular orthodontic answer for individuals who wish to straighten their teeth without traditional metal braces. These clear aligners are discreet, comfortable, and removable, making them an appealing option for each teenagers and adults. However, achieving the very best outcomes requires proper each day care and consistent habits. Following a few easy guidelines may help keep your aligners clean, protect your oral health, and guarantee your treatment progresses as planned.

One of the crucial necessary every day care habits when wearing SureSmile aligners is sustaining wonderful oral hygiene. Since the aligners sit directly over your teeth for a lot of the day, any food particles or plaque left behind can develop into trapped. This might improve the risk of tooth decay, bad breath, and gum irritation. Brushing your teeth after each meal and snack is strongly recommended before putting your aligners back in. Flossing at least as soon as a day also helps remove debris from between teeth where toothbrushes can’t reach.

Cleaning the aligners themselves is another essential part of day by day care. SureSmile aligners must be rinsed with lukewarm water each time you remove them. Avoid using hot water because it can warp the plastic and have an effect on how the aligners fit. Many orthodontists recommend gently brushing the aligners with a soft toothbrush to remove buildup. Using a mild, clear soap or specialised aligner cleaner may also help keep them fresh and transparent. Toothpaste should generally be averted because it could also be abrasive and cause scratches.

Wearing your aligners for the recommended amount of time every day is essential for successful treatment. Most orthodontists advise wearing SureSmile aligners for 20 to 22 hours daily. Removing them only for meals, snacks, and oral hygiene ensures that your teeth move according to the deliberate schedule. Consistency plays a major position in treatment effectiveness. Regularly leaving aligners out for long durations can slow progress and should even extend the total treatment time.

Proper storage of your aligners when they don’t seem to be in your mouth can be important. Many individuals unintentionally lose or damage their aligners because they wrap them in napkins or leave them on tables while eating. Always place them in their protective case when removed. This habit protects the aligners from bacteria, prevents unintentional disposal, and reduces the risk of pets chewing on them.

Weight-reduction plan decisions can influence the cleanliness and longevity of your SureSmile aligners. Because aligners needs to be removed before eating or drinking anything other than water, it is greatest to keep away from frequent snacking throughout the day. Every time you eat, it’s worthwhile to remove the aligners and clean your teeth earlier than reinserting them. Limiting sugary drinks and acidic drinks can even help protect tooth enamel during treatment.

Staying hydrated is another useful habit for aligner wearers. Drinking loads of water helps wash away food particles and micro organism from the mouth. It additionally reduces dry mouth, which can typically occur when wearing aligners for extended periods. Water is the only beverage considered safe to drink while wearing SureSmile aligners, since other drinks can stain the aligners or trap sugar against the teeth.

Regular dental checkups remain essential throughout your orthodontic treatment. Your dentist or orthodontist will monitor how your teeth are shifting and guarantee your aligners fit properly. These visits additionally enable professionals to detect any early signs of cavities or gum problems. Professional cleanings assist keep healthy teeth and gums while you proceed wearing aligners.

Developing a each day routine makes wearing SureSmile aligners much easier. Cleaning your teeth, rinsing the aligners, and storing them properly quickly change into habits that support profitable treatment. With constant care, patients can enjoy the convenience and discreet look of SureSmile aligners while moving steadily toward a straighter, healthier smile.

Benefits of Choosing SureSmile Aligners for Teeth Straightening

A straight, healthy smile can boost confidence and improve general oral health. Many individuals at the moment are turning to clear aligner systems instead of traditional metal braces to right dental alignment issues. One of the crucial advanced options available is SureSmile aligners. Designed using modern digital technology and precision planning, these aligners provide an efficient and comfortable answer for teeth straightening.

Understanding the benefits of choosing SureSmile aligners can assist patients make an informed resolution about their orthodontic treatment.

What Are SureSmile Aligners?

SureSmile aligners are clear, removable orthodontic trays designed to gradually move teeth into their ideally suited positions. They are customized-made for each patient utilizing advanced digital imaging and treatment planning technology. This ensures a exact fit and predictable tooth movement throughout the treatment process.

Unlike traditional braces that depend on metal brackets and wires, SureSmile aligners are nearly invisible and may be removed when consuming, drinking, or brushing your teeth.

Nearly Invisible Look

One of the biggest advantages of SureSmile aligners is their discreet appearance. The aligners are made from transparent material that fits snugly over the teeth, making them barely noticeable.

Many adults and teenagers prefer clear aligners because they allow them to straighten their teeth without drawing attention to their orthodontic treatment. This makes SureSmile a popular option for professionals, students, and anybody who desires a more subtle approach to improving their smile.

Greater Comfort Compared to Braces

Traditional braces typically cause discomfort because of metal wires and brackets that may irritate the inside of the mouth. SureSmile aligners are designed with smooth edges and high-quality materials that reduce irritation.

Because they’re customized-made to fit every patient’s teeth, the aligners provide a comfortable experience while gradually shifting teeth into place. Most patients discover that they quickly adapt to wearing them as part of their day by day routine.

Removable for Convenience

Another key benefit of SureSmile aligners is that they are removable. Patients can take them out while eating meals, drinking beverages aside from water, and brushing or flossing their teeth.

This flexibility allows individuals to keep up their regular weight loss program without worrying about food restrictions that usually come with braces. It additionally makes oral hygiene easier since brushing and flossing can be accomplished normally without navigating around brackets and wires.

Precise Digital Treatment Planning

SureSmile technology uses advanced digital scanning and software to map out the entire teeth straightening process before treatment begins. Dentists and orthodontists can create a highly accurate plan that predicts how the teeth will move over time.

This digital planning improves treatment efficiency and helps ensure predictable results. Patients can typically see a digital preview of their anticipated smile transformation, which makes the process more transparent and motivating.

Fewer Dental Visits

Orthodontic treatments with traditional braces usually require frequent appointments for adjustments. SureSmile aligners typically require fewer office visits because each aligner set is designed in advance to guide the teeth through particular levels of movement.

Patients typically switch to a new aligner every few weeks as their teeth gradually shift. This makes the process more handy, especially for people with busy schedules.

Improved Oral Hygiene

Maintaining oral hygiene is easier with removable aligners. Because the trays can be taken out, patients can brush and floss their teeth usually without obstruction.

This reduces the risk of plaque buildup, gum irritation, and tooth decay that generally happens with fixed braces. Higher oral hygiene throughout treatment contributes to healthier teeth and gums once the orthodontic process is complete.

Effective for Many Orthodontic Points

SureSmile aligners can treat a wide range of dental alignment problems, together with crowded teeth, gaps between teeth, overbites, underbites, and crossbites. The personalized treatment approach permits orthodontists to address each patient’s distinctive dental needs.

Because the aligners are designed with exact digital technology, they will produce highly accurate tooth movements that lead to improved smile alignment.

A Modern Approach to Teeth Straightening

SureSmile aligners represent a modern and patient-friendly approach to orthodontic care. Their mixture of comfort, convenience, and advanced technology makes them an appealing alternative to traditional braces.

For individuals looking to straighten their teeth while maintaining a natural appearance and normal lifestyle, SureSmile aligners provide a reliable and efficient orthodontic solution.
